Ordinals
beta
Sat 382820046201249
decimal
76564.46201249
degree
0°76564′1972″46201249‴
percentile
18.229526029635775%
name
ldfyiuciomi
cycle
0
epoch
0
period
37
block
76564
offset
46201249
timestamp
2010-08-26 18:14:38 UTC
rarity
common
prev
next